Description
Commonly known as Monkey Grass, Liriope forms a dense evergreen groundcover with a grass-like appearance. Liriope bears striking spikes of lavender flowers in summer and naturalizes nearly any setting. Thriving in difficult areas and a wide range of climates, this low-growing perennial is an excellent problem-solver for the landscape. The compact clumping nature of ‘Big Blue’ is perfect between pavers, in borders, or as a “spiller” in mixed containers. This remarkably tough plant is virtually maintenance-free and is heat and drought tolerant once established.
